On Stationary Probabilities of State-Dependent Markov Retrial Queue 论依赖状态的马尔可夫重审队列的静态概率
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.021
Oksana Pryshchepa
In this paper, we consider the Markov model of a multiserver retrial queue with an input flow rate that depends on the number of calls in an orbit and with a limited number of retrials. We have obtained the conditions for the existence of the stationary regime and presented formulas for steady-state probabilities. Our approach is based on the approximation of the input model by the model with truncated state space.

Determining the location of the UAV equipped with a homing device based on radio beacons 根据无线电信标确定装有寻的装置的无人飞行器的位置
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.013
Samad Muradov, E. Hashimov, E. Sabziev
The article describes radio beacon systems and presents a mathematical solution to determine the location of an unmanned aerial vehicle (UAV) equipped with a direction-finding device. This system ensures continuous flight and allows for determining the exact coordinates of targets, regardless of satellite signals. It facilitates the successful completion of combat missions in adverse weather conditions and when using radio electronic warfare (REW) systems based on signals received from radio beacons.

Підтримання балансу шахтних вод поствугільних регіонів за рахунок фотоелектричної генерації 通过光伏发电维持煤炭开采后地区矿井水的平衡
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.086
S. Vasylets, Катерина Василець, Володимир Ільчук
Запропоновано метод оцінювання оптимальної встановленої потужності фотоелектричної станції для живлення головного водовідливу закритої шахти. В якості критерія оптимізації обрано наближення до нуля річного сальдо по оплаті за електроенергію. Такий підхід суттєво знизить навантаження на бюджет громади.  Реалізації електростанції оптимальної конфігурації забезпечить підтримання балансу шахтних вод поствугільних регіонів та знизить імовірність підтоплень, провалів ґрунту, заболочення земель. A method for estimating the optimal rated power of a photovoltaic plant for powering the main drainage of a closed mine is proposed. As an optimization criterion, the approach to zero of the annual balance of payment for electricity was chosen. This approach will significantly reduce the burden on the community budget. The implementation of the optimal configuration of the power plant will ensure the maintenance of the balance of mine waters in post-coal regions and reduce the likelihood of flooding, soil subsidence, and waterlogging of land.

Underground Water Resources Management for Flooding Prevention 防洪地下水资源管理
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.063
O. Sierikova, E. Strelnikova, Kyryl Degtyariov
Technogenic factors that affect urban area flooding development, forecasts of improving groundwater level changes, and comprehensive management of urban groundwater must be taken into account and controlled. A three-dimensional mathematical model of groundwater level changes in cities has been developed, which takes into account atmospheric water infiltration, additional groundwater replenishment, transpiration, evaporation, evapotranspiration, and groundwater intake.

Evaluation of the dead zone of radar stations 雷达站死区评估
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.012
Roman Maharramov, Elshan Hashimav, E. Sabziev, A. Pashayev
With the emergence of unmanned aerial vehicles, the assignments  of combating them have also become significantly more relevant. Today, operational countermeasures against UAVs are of great importance. Modern UAVs are capable not only of conducting video reconnaissance in a certain area, but also of observing a specific object for a long time and striking it. After detecting and identifying UAVs by RLS, it is necessary to take measures to neutralize them. In the paper, a mathematical model of the evaluation of the dead zone of RLS working together for the effective detection of unmanned aerial vehicles was established and a comparison of the dead zone was made on concrete examples. The purpose of the research work is to solve the problem of effective placement of joint working RLS  by mathematical methods for nonobserved remaining part of them had minimal volume and to select the necessary placement scheme.

An algorithm for soil identification according to the World Reference Base for Soil Resources 根据世界土壤资源参考数据库进行土壤识别的算法
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.051
Samira Hasanova
This paper addresses soil identification according to the World Reference Base for Soil Resources. A structure of the database of soil parameters of diagnostic horizons is proposed. Three variants of allocating soils to Reference Soil Groups based only on soil parameters, or on the combination of diagnostic horizons and soil parameters, or only on diagnostic horizons are considered

A Design Water Discharge Maxima Forecasting Method Based on Observation Data Using Plotting Position Formulas 基于观测数据的设计排水量最大值预测方法,使用绘图位置公式
Pub Date : 2023-11-22 DOI: 10.31713/mcit.2023.061
D. Stefanyshyn
Plotting position formulas provide a non-parametric means to estimate the observed hydrological data probability distribution. In particular, using a plotting position formula, a plot of the estimated values from a theoretical parametric probability distribution can be compared with the observation data. It allows an examination of the adequacy of the fit provided by parametric probability distributions. However, results of calculating empirical annual probabilities of exceedance observed maxima water discharges show an increase in the divergence between the estimates obtained using the different plotting position formulas in case of more extreme events. Thereby, the choice of a relevant plotting position formula becomes a challenge. Different plotting position formulas may be admissible options. This article shows that the divergence between the plotting position estimates can be extrapolated to predict design maxima water discharges of low exceedance probabilities.
